Abstract

The utility model provides an industrial Dewar flask end socket circle cutting device, which relates to the technical field of end socket cutting and comprises a supporting seat and a protective shell arranged on the supporting seat. According to the device, the first transmission motor drives the first rotating block to rotate, then the second rotating block, the supporting plate and the telescopic rod are driven to move correspondingly, the height of the supporting plate can be adjusted to adapt to materials with different thicknesses, and the second transmission motor and the third transmission motor drive the third rotating block and the fourth rotating block respectively; and finally, a laser cutting tool bit is installed on one side of the first connecting rod and used for conducting circular cutting on materials, then, a positioning assembly drives a first rotating rod to rotate through a fourth transmission motor, and a second rotating rod is driven to rotate through a second transmission motor. And then a second rotating rod and a second connecting rod are driven to move correspondingly, so that it is ensured that the materials are kept stable in the cutting process, and accurate cutting of the materials is achieved.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model relates to a head cutting technology field especially relates to a kind of industrial dewar bottle head cutting device. BACKGROUND

[0002] Industrial dewar bottle head cutting device is mainly used for cutting the head part of dewar bottle, to ensure the precise butt joint of bottle body and head, and the traditional cutting mode often exists uneven cutting, inefficiency and security risk etc., to improve production efficiency and product quality, research and development efficient, safe head cutting device becomes industry demand.

[0003] However, in actual use, there are still the following deficiencies, such as: the existing industrial dewar bottle head cutting device cannot satisfy the accurate cutting of materials with different thicknesses, the head is an important component part of pressure vessel, and its quality is directly related to the safe and reliable operation of equipment, if cutting is not accurate, it may lead to the size and shape of head not meeting the design requirements, and further affect the performance and safety of the entire pressure vessel, when cutting is not accurate, more materials may be needed to compensate for cutting error or secondary processing, thereby increasing the waste of materials and production cost, in addition, inaccurate cutting may also lead to the reduction of production efficiency, further increasing production cost.

[0004] Therefore, the utility model provides an industrial dewar bottle head cutting device to solve the above problems. UTILITY MODEL CONTENT

[0005] The utility model aims at solving the shortcomings in the prior art, and provides an industrial dewar bottle head cutting device.

[0006] To achieve the above object, the utility model adopts the following technical scheme: an industrial dewar bottle head cutting device, comprising:

[0007] Supporting seat and the protective shell arranged on the supporting seat;

[0008] The cutting circle assembly is arranged on the inner top of the protective shell, and the cutting circle assembly comprises a fixed block fixed on the inner top of the protective shell, a first transmission motor is installed on the bottom of the fixed block, the output end of the first transmission motor is fixedly connected with a first rotating block, the end of the first rotating block away from the first transmission motor is rotatably connected with a second rotating block, the end of the second rotating block away from the first rotating block is rotatably connected with a supporting plate, an extension rod is arranged on the fixed block, a second transmission motor is installed on one side of the bottom of the supporting plate, the output end of the second transmission motor is fixedly connected with a third rotating block, a third transmission motor is installed on the side of the bottom of the supporting plate away from the second transmission motor, the output end of the third transmission motor is fixedly connected with a fourth rotating block, the side of the fourth rotating block away from the third transmission motor is rotatably connected with a first connecting rod, and a laser cutting tool bit is arranged on one side of the bottom of the first connecting rod.

[0009] The positioning assembly is arranged on one side of the top of the supporting seat, and the positioning assembly comprises a moving seat arranged on the top of one side of the supporting seat, a fourth transmission motor is installed on the moving seat, the output end of the fourth transmission motor is fixedly connected with a first rotating rod, the first rotating rod is rotatably connected with a second rotating rod, the second rotating rod is rotatably connected with a second connecting rod, the second connecting rod is fixedly connected with a limiting block, the limiting block is rotatably connected with a fifth rotating block, and the fifth rotating block is provided with a limiting plate.

[0010] As a preferred embodiment, the protective shell is fixedly connected on one side of the supporting seat.

[0011] The beneficial effect of the above further scheme is that the supporting seat can support and fix the protective shell, and the protective shell can protect the operator when the cutting circle assembly works in the protective shell.

[0012] As a preferred embodiment, one end of the extension rod is fixedly connected on the bottom of the fixed block, and the other end of the extension rod is fixedly connected on the supporting plate.

[0013] The beneficial effect of the above further scheme is that the extension rod can limit the movement of the supporting plate and prevent the supporting plate from deviating during movement.

[0014] As a preferred embodiment, the end of the third rotating block away from the second transmission motor is rotatably connected on the first connecting rod.

[0015] The beneficial effect of adopting the above-mentioned further solution is that, since the end of the third rotating block away from the second transmission motor is rotatably connected to the first connecting rod, the third rotating block and the fourth rotating block will drive the laser cutting head on one end of the first connecting rod to perform a circular motion when rotating, so that the laser cutting head can perform a circular cutting operation.

[0016] In a preferred embodiment, the first rotating rod is rotatably connected to the bottom of the movable seat.

[0017] The beneficial effect of adopting the above-mentioned further solution is that, since the first rotating rod is rotatably connected to the bottom of the movable seat, when the first rotating rod rotates on the movable seat, the movable seat can play a supporting and limiting role in the rotation of the first rotating rod.

[0018] In a preferred embodiment, the limiting block is slidably connected to the bottom of the movable seat.

[0019] The beneficial effect of adopting the above-mentioned further solution is that, since the limiting block is slidably connected to the bottom of the moving seat, the moving seat can limit the movement of the limiting block and prevent the limiting block from deviating during movement.

[0020] In a preferred embodiment, the movable seat is provided with a sliding groove, the limiting plate is rotatably connected to the fifth rotating block, and the limiting plate is slidably connected in the sliding groove.

[0021] The beneficial effect of adopting the above-mentioned further solution is that, since the movable seat is provided with a sliding groove, the limiting plate is rotatably connected to the fifth rotating block, and the limiting plate is slidably connected in the sliding groove, so that when the limiting plate moves in the sliding groove, the sliding groove can limit the movement of the limiting plate.

[0022] Compared with the prior art, the advantages and positive effects of this utility model are as follows:

[0023] In this invention, firstly, the circular cutting assembly drives the first rotating block to rotate via a first transmission motor, which in turn moves the second rotating block, the support plate, and the telescopic rod accordingly. This allows the height of the support plate to be adjusted to accommodate materials of different thicknesses. At the bottom of the support plate, the second and third transmission motors drive the third and fourth rotating blocks respectively, enabling the first connecting rod to be precisely positioned in both horizontal and vertical directions. Finally, a laser cutting head is mounted on one side of the first connecting rod for circular cutting of the material. Secondly, the positioning assembly drives the first rotating rod to rotate via a fourth transmission motor, which in turn moves the second rotating rod and the second connecting rod accordingly. The limiting block and the fifth rotating block are used to fix and adjust the position of the limiting plate to ensure the material remains stable during the cutting process, thus achieving precise cutting of the material. [0040] Working principle:

[0041] like Figures 1-4As shown, the first rotating block 33 is first driven to rotate by the first drive motor 32. This action then drives the connected second rotating block 34, support plate 35, and telescopic rod 36 to move accordingly. This design allows the height of the support plate 35 to be adjusted according to the actual thickness of the material, thereby ensuring stability and accuracy during the cutting process. At the bottom of the support plate 35, the second drive motor 37 and the third drive motor 39 drive the third rotating block 38 and the fourth rotating block 310 respectively. The coordinated work of these two rotating blocks enables the first connecting rod 311 to be precisely positioned in the horizontal and vertical directions. Finally, the laser cutter installed on one side of the first connecting rod 311... The cutting head 312 performs circular cutting on the material, ensuring cutting accuracy and efficiency. The positioning component 4 drives the first rotating rod 43 to rotate via the fourth transmission motor 42. This action further drives the second rotating rod 44 and the second connecting rod 45 to move accordingly. The limit block 46 and the fifth rotating block 47 are designed to fix and adjust the position of the limit plate 49 to ensure that the material remains stable during the cutting process and to prevent cutting errors caused by material movement. Through the coordinated work of the circular cutting component 3 and the positioning component 4, precise circular cutting of materials of different thicknesses is achieved, improving production efficiency and product quality, and meeting the needs of modern industrial production for high precision and high efficiency.
